Webbthe ankle and hyperdorsiflexion (1). DisCussion Ankle sprain is the most frequent sports injury encountered today. The complications include prolonged ankle pain, a high rate of recurrence, and chronic ankle instability (2). Lateral ankle sprains and specifically sprains in-volving the anterior talofibular ligament are the most common (Figure 4).
